Responsibilities

  • Lead sustainment programs consisting of build to print applications, reverse engineering of existing products and single component design
  • Oversee a group of engineers assessing production non-conforming parts and serve as MRB authority for sign-off
  • Collaborate with manufacturing and quality engineers in six-sigma methodologies for process improvement to eliminate manufacturing defects
  • Oversee engineering change order requests and implementation to production hardware (ECRs/ECOs)
  • Build and oversee a team of engineers in the execution of build to print and reverse engineer products for our sustainment portfolio
  • Lead engineering dispositions for production programs
  • Close collaboration with manufacturing engineers as well as executive leadership to set and execute functional strategy and goals
  • Collaborate successfully with cross-functional leaders to negotiate outcomes
